How long does transfer take from UR/MR/Citi TY?

Transfer by 11pm EST, it will be in SQ by 3am EST.

I'll be arriving on SQ in R, so if I do wait at the airport, would I be able to use the Private Room, or is that only for departing flights?

You will not be able to use TPR.

You only have access to Private Room if (1) you're flying out of SIN on F, or (2) you arrived into SIN on SQ flight on F and have a connecting flight on SQ (whether it be F, J or possibly even Y).  If you're PPS Solitaire, you're entitled to use the Krisflyer First Class lounge on arrival, regardless of whether you're taking a SQ or non-SQ flight subsequently.

Otherwise, if you're PPS or have other Star Alliance status, you're entitled to use the Star Alliance lounge, but not the Krisflyer lounge itself.
